There are 72 Recorders Of Deeds in Wisconsin, serving a population of 5,763,217 people in an area of 54,145 square miles. There is 1 Recorder Of Deeds per 80,044 people, and 1 Recorder Of Deeds per 752 square miles.
The state of Wisconsin is ranked 27th in Recorders Of Deeds per capita, and 25th in Recorders Of Deeds per square mile.
Find Wisconsin Housing Characteristics and Mortgage Characteristics. Data Source: U.S. Census Bureau; American Community Survey, 2018 ACS 5-Year Estimates.
Wisconsin | United States | |
---|---|---|
Total Housing Units | 2,681,232 | 136,384,292 |
Occupied Housing Units | 2,343,129 (87.4%) | 119,730,128 (87.8%) |
Vacant Housing Units | 338,103 (12.6%) | 16,654,164 (12.2%) |
